Ordinals
beta
Sat 1520545524693012
decimal
398218.524693012
degree
0°188218′1066″524693012‴
percentile
72.40692982693395%
name
dbrtxlftpld
cycle
0
epoch
1
period
197
block
398218
offset
524693012
timestamp
2016-02-13 11:28:55 UTC
rarity
common
prev
next